The cheapest way to get from Sarnia to Dublin is to drive which costs $24 - $35 and takes 1h 48m.
The fastest way to get from Sarnia to Dublin is to drive which takes 1h 48m and costs $24 - $35.
No, there is no direct bus from Sarnia to Dublin. However, there are services departing from Lambton Mall and arriving at Brucefield @ Ellen St S via Sobeys Plaza - Grand Bend.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 51m.
The distance between Sarnia and Dublin is 161 km. The road distance is 122.4 km.
The best way to get from Sarnia to Dublin without a car is to train and taxi which takes 2h 17m and costs $170 - $400.
It takes approximately 2h 17m to get from Sarnia to Dublin, including transfers.
Sarnia to Dublin bus services, operated by Huron Shores Area Transit, depart from Lambton Mall station.
Sarnia to Dublin bus services, operated by Huron Shores Area Transit, arrive at Sobeys Plaza - Grand Bend station.
Yes, the driving distance between Sarnia to Dublin is 122 km. It takes approximately 1h 48m to drive from Sarnia to Dublin.
